Day 2, 3, 4

We head in the direction of Kasane and our lodge in the northern most part of the Chobe. We will stay at Chobe Safari Lodge near the place where four countries meet, the confluence of the Chobe and Zambezi rivers.   
On Botswana's far northern border lies the Kwando, Linyanti and Chobe river system forming a series of lakes, islands and floodplains. This area forms the Chobe National Park, famous for its large buffalo and elephant herds. In addition to a variety of predators, there is an abundance of wild game and bird life which decorate these beautiful waterways.

Day 11
Back across the border to the country of Botswana we will travel to Nata to overnight once again on the shores of the Makgadikgadi pans at Nata Lodge where we can visit the Bird Sanctuary. This is a community project and large flocks of Flamingos and Pelicans converge on the pan to breed.
